FN1243-Urgent Information: Systems Outage for all Pacific Region Information Systems - Previous Notice


Due to a previous DFO system outage, which occurred from October 17-19, 2016, 
this notice is being posted for your information and for archive purposes.


There is currently a system outage impacting all of the of DFO's Pacific 
Region's Fisheries Management Business Information Systems including 
Scientific, Recreational and Commercial Licensing Systems, Catch and Effort
(Harvest)Systems, Fishery Notices (Fishery Openings/Closures & Health Notices), 
Quota Management Systems, Fishery Reports, etc.

This outage was directly related to a local intense weather system which 
impacted Southern Vancouver Island.  Shared Services Canada staff is working 
diligently to restore services as soon as possible but with an ETA to be posted 
shortly. We thank you for your patience. Systems impacted include:

Web Services - collect catch information from commercial fishers

XNET - known as the Pacific Region Extranet that provides archival information 
on commercial fisheries

Vessel Registration Number (VRN) Directory - provides ship's registration 
information. 

National Recreational Licensing System (NRLS) - Provides online tidal water 
sport fishing licensing services 

Fishery Operating System (FOS) - provides online catch information

Groundfish Quota Management System (QMS) - provides groundfish quota management 
information.

NOLS - National On-line Licensing System (provide on-line access to pay licence 
fees and request commercial licences)

Aquaculture Licensing System - provides aquaculture licences and information

Fishery Notices - provide information on fishery openings, closures and updates 
Current Fishery Notices may be read but no new notices will be published.
